A. Each household member must provide original documentation of his alien status.
B. When the household member provides insufficient documentation to verify his alien status, further verification is required.
1. You must offer to contact BCIS when you are presented with a BCIS document which:
• Is not listed in policy, or
• Is not considered sufficient proof of alien status; or
• Is illegible or incomplete.
2. If the client consents, contact www.uscis.gov, go to the “Services and Benefits” section to find the appropriate field office; or by calling USCIS customer service at 1-800-375-5283 to verify his alien status. BCIS will need:
a. The applicant's full name and date of birth;
b. Alien registration number if you have it; and
c. A description of the BCIS document.
3. Using the alien status received from, BCIS check column 2 of the table in 320.05 for the alien status. Then use the corresponding block in column 3 of the table in 320.05 to determine eligibility for LIEAP.
4. Proceed with SAVE verification. (See 320.07) It may also be necessary to institute Additional Verification. (See 320.07)
C. If the applicant provides documentation, use the chart in 320.05 to verify his status. Validate his documents by using the Systematic Alien Verification for Entitlements (SAVE) Program. (See 320.07 below.)
D. If he refuses or does not provide documentation, consider him an ineligible alien.
1. Count his prorated income when determining eligibility.
2. Count his total countable reserve in the household's reserve.
3. Exclude him from the eligible number in the household.
4. If he refuses or does not provide proof of income or statement of reserve, deny the household's application.
E. Refer aliens without documentation to BCIS at:
www.uscis.gov, go to the “Services and Benefits” section to find the appropriate field office; or by calling USCIS customer service at 1-800-375-5283.
